Course Content

• Understanding Religious Conflicts: Causes, Dynamics, and Impacts
• Media Representation of Religious Diversity: Stereotypes and Bias
• Reporting on Religious Violence: Ethics, Safety, and Trauma-Informed Journalism
• The Role of Religion in Political Conflicts: Analysis and Contextualization
• Media's Influence on Public Perception of Religious Conflicts: Framing and Narrative
• Investigating and Verifying Information in Religious Conflict Zones: Fact-Checking and Source Evaluation
• Conflict Resolution and Peacebuilding: The Media's Role
• Legal Frameworks and Media Freedom in Reporting Religious Conflicts
• Digital Media and the Spread of Misinformation in Religious Conflicts: combating hate speech and propaganda
• Case Studies: Media Coverage of Significant Religious Conflicts (e.g., Religious Conflict & Media)
